Lysimachia Nummularia and Maiden Grass Bloom time

Lysimachia Nummularia and Maiden Grass bloom time is the season in which the flowers of these plants bloom. Knowing the bloom time of plants will help you plan your garden properly. Along with Lysimachia Nummularia and Maiden Grass Care, Lysimachia Nummularia and Maiden Grass season is a very important to know. You can know the bloom time of these plants and its other features before planting it in your garden. Lysimachia Nummularia bloom time is Late Spring and Early Summer whereas Maiden Grass bloom time is Fall and Late Fall.

Lysimachia Nummularia and Maiden Grass Type of Soil

Knowing the type of soil is a very important part of gardening. The good quality of the soil improves Lysimachia Nummularia and Maiden Grass Benefits. The growth of plant is dependent on the type of soil used. Every plant requires different types of soil, some may need a loamy type of soil while some need soil which has a good drainage capacity. Knowing the pH of the soil will ensure the proper growth of the plant and it will also enhance your gardening skills. Lysimachia Nummularia and Maiden Grass type of soil is as bellow:

  • Lysimachia Nummularia type of soil: Clay, Loam
  • Maiden Grass type of soil: Clay, Loam, Sand

The pH of soil can be of three types: Alkaline, Acidic and Neutral. Lysimachia Nummularia and Maiden Grass pH of soil is as follows:

  • Lysimachia Nummularia pH of soil: Acidic, Neutral
  • Maiden Grass pH of soil: Acidic, Neutral, Alkaline
